EC 1.14.11.22               Enzyme                                 

Name flavone synthase
Class Oxidoreductases;
Acting on paired donors, with O2 as oxidant and incorporation or
reduction of oxygen. The oxygen incorporated need not be derived
from O2;
With 2-oxoglutarate as one donor, and incorporation of one atom of
oxygen into each donor
BRITE hierarchy
Sysname flavanone,2-oxoglutarate:oxygen oxidoreductase (dehydrating)
Reaction(IUBMB) a flavanone + 2-oxoglutarate + O2 = a flavone + succinate + CO2 +
H2O [RN:R07367]

Comment Requires ascorbate for full activity and Fe2+.
